Best Senior Communities near me in Austintown, Ohio

Austintown, Ohio, located in Mahoning County, is an unincorporated community and census-designated place situated directly west of Youngstown. As part of the Youngstown-Warren metropolitan area, Austintown had a population of approximately 29,594 as of the 2020 census. The area is characterized by its suburban environment and is easily accessible via major highways such as Interstate 80 and State Route 11, making it a convenient location for residents commuting to nearby cities.

Austintown is known for its recreational opportunities and community events. The Hollywood Gaming Mahoning Valley Race Course offers entertainment options, while local parks provide spaces for outdoor activities. The township also features a variety of dining establishments and shopping venues that cater to residents and visitors alike. Additionally, Austintown's rich history dates back to its founding in 1793, making it a place with deep historical roots intertwined with the development of the surrounding region.

Costs of Senior Communities in Austintown, OH

The costs of senior communities in Austintown, Ohio, vary based on the type of care and services offered. On average, independent living facilities charge approximately $3,373 per month, which is notably lower than the Ohio state average of $4,962. Assisted living costs are slightly higher, averaging around $4,802 monthly. For nursing home care, private rooms typically range from $4,326 to $4,750 per month. Many facilities provide flexible month-to-month rental agreements without buy-in fees, making them more accessible for seniors. Overall, Austintown offers diverse options catering to various financial needs while ensuring quality care.
